The style of your Fayetteville wedding video should reflect your personality and the overall mood of your celebration. Modern videographers offer a range of styles, including cinematic, documentary, and short-form highlight reels. Cinematic videos often use dramatic scoring and slow-motion shots to create a movie-like feel, while documentary styles focus on capturing authentic, unscripted moments as they naturally unfold. Discussing your vision early with your chosen vendor is vital. Fayetteville video editing services often specialize in refining these different styles to perfection.
Always request a full-length sample film, not just a highlight reel, to truly assess their storytelling ability. The editing process transforms raw footage into a cohesive narrative, which is why many professionals rely on expert video editing services to handle the complex post-production work.

Wedding videography prices in Fayetteville typically range from $1,500 to $4,000 depending on the package. Basic coverage may start around $1,000, while luxury cinematic packages with multiple shooters and drone footage can exceed $5,000.
Yes, commercial drone operators must be FAA Part 107 certified. Additionally, Fayetteville has specific airspace restrictions due to its proximity to Fort Liberty (formerly Fort Bragg). Always hire a licensed professional like Fly Guy Media to ensure legal compliance.
For weddings and major events, it is recommended to book your videographer 9 to 12 months in advance, especially for popular spring and autumn dates. Real estate projects can often be booked with 1-2 weeks’ notice.
Turnaround times vary by studio but generally fall between 4 to 8 weeks for a full feature film. Highlight reels or teasers are often delivered sooner, sometimes within 1 to 2 weeks after the event.
Yes, most Fayetteville videographers are willing to travel to Raleigh, Charlotte, Wilmington, and surrounding areas. Travel fees may apply for locations outside a standard radius (usually 30-50 miles).
Some videographers include raw footage in their premium packages, while others offer it as an add-on for an extra fee. It is important to clarify this in your contract before booking if having the unedited files is important to you.
A highlight reel is a 3-5 minute cinematic summary set to music, perfect for sharing online. A full feature is a longer edit (20-60 minutes) that includes full speeches, ceremonies, and more chronological detail of the day.
Yes, several companies on this list, such as Tony’s Photography and Video and Belles Lumieres Studio, offer bundled packages. Booking both services from one vendor can often save money and ensure a consistent visual style.
Professional studios typically have a backup plan or a network of trusted associates they can call upon. Check your contract for a contingency clause that outlines how they handle emergencies to ensure your day is still covered.
Yes, a non-refundable deposit or retainer is standard practice to secure your date. This amount usually ranges from 25% to 50% of the total package price, with the remaining balance due before the event.
Modern delivery is typically digital via a cloud download link or a private online gallery. Some videographers still offer USB drives or physical media upon request, though this is becoming less common.
Videographers often use licensed music to avoid copyright issues on social media. They may allow you to suggest a vibe or genre, but they will select specific tracks that they can legally license for your film.
